Congrats on the success with the D/S, that was a good trip. I use the
cylinder type sinkers also, they seem to get hung up less as I pitch my
baits mostly to cover, weed beds, laydowns, stumps etc. I also use the
weedless finesse wide gap hooks in the 1/0 size and nose hook the
plastics or wacky rig Senkos. I mostly fish the southern end of the CA
delta and the water is muddy and from 6" to 4-5 feet, depends on the
tide. The hook is 4" to 8" from the weight and just dragged on the
bottom with not much movement. The bass seem to like that presentation
but might not work all over the country. I also use Power Pro 30# braid,
muddy water has some plusses. My best bass using this system was a
little over 7#, the bigger ones like it also. Good luck and good bassin'
